13 / INSERTS / INTRODUCTION TO CARBIDE INSERTS INSERT SELECTION METHOD Step1: Answer te ollowing tree questions to elp you Step 2: Coose te correct tool rom tis catalog Example: Steel Question 1: Wat material are you cutting? Answer: CK45 steel Question 2: Wat is te ardness o te material? Answer: 600 N/mm² Question 3: Wat is your operation? Answer: Finising Use te guide to Guide to Workpiece Material cart on page 586 to locate your workpiece material or closest to it. Note te material group (color) and category or your workpiece. Example: CK45 is a steel (blue) in te medium carbon & ig carbon steels category. Turn to te Carbide grade selection/application guide or steel on page 56, (Note: pages are color coded or eac material group). Coose te grade wose mid-point is closest to your operation (eavy rouging, rouging, general purpose or inising). I more tan one grade is applicable, coose te irst grade displayed. Example: Locate te grade you cose in te last step. Find te column or te category o steel being cut. At te intersection were te grade and te category meet, you will ind te recommended cutting speed (Vc) and geometry (cipbreaker). Bold and red lettering indicates irst coice or cipbreaker. Example or ISO: 494 m/min and an F2 geometry. To determine Dept o Cut (DOC), go back to te irst column in te Application guide. A range is given. To select a DOC, start at mid-point or a 12.7 mm I.C. insert (suc as SNMG ). Reduce or smaller inserts (SNMG ) or increase or larger inserts (SNMG ). Example: 0.9 mm Note: DOC sould never exceed ½ o te insert I.C. or cutting edge lengt. To determine te eed rate (millimeter per revolution), go back to te second column. A range is given. In general, ligter eed is used or inising operations and eavier eed rate or rouging or eavy stock removal. Example: 0.1 mm/rev You now ave your starting parameters (Vc, DOC, and Feed) and te recommended grade and geometry. You may increase/decrease cutting conditions to optimize your application depending on many actors including: - Work piece ardness, - Surace inis required, - size, sape and nose radius, - Lead angle, cipbreaker, - Cycle time required, - Desired tool lie, - Desired ailure mode and reason or indexing. 77 / INSERTS / TECHNICHAL INFORMATION WIPER GUIDELINES 6W Used or semi-inis and inising operations. Allows increased productivity wile producing suraces as good as tose produced by conventional inserts. How wiper inserts work Conventional inserts produce a certain inis (Ra) at a given eed rate. Using wiper inserts can improve inis or increase eed rate. WIPER WIPER Ra Ra/2 Ra Ra 2x Wiper inserts operating at te same eed rate as conventional inserts can improve surace inis by up to 50%. Wiper inserts can also produce suraces equal to tose o conventional inserts wile doubling te eed rate. Dept o cut mm Surace inis Ra W W Feed mm/rev Feed mm/rev Get improved cip control and improved tool lie at existing eed rates wile improving surace inises by 50%. Innovative wiper corner radius design improves surace inis compared to conventional inserts wit te same corner radius. Wiper usage guidelines CNMG and WNMG wiper inserts produce a true corner radius equal to te radius produced by non-wiper inserts. DNMG wiper inserts produce corner radius tat is not true ; but is witin tolerance range o most manuacturing requirements. 80 General Catalog

81 / INSERTS / TECHNICHAL INFORMATION HORSEPOWER CALCULATION carts «P c» Unit power actor «K c» Speciic cutting orce To optimize te application: Step 1: Ceck to make sure your macine is capable o te amount o material removal. Calculate rate o stock removal (cm 3 /minute). Q = v c x a p x n Example wit data rom page 16 (capter «selection metod»): Q = 366 x 0.9 x 0.1 = 33 cm 3 /min Step 2: Find te power required at te spindle. Use K c0.4 actor to calculate orsepower requirements at te spindle: To ind K c0.4 see below or speciic cutting orces. Example: Locate te alloy steels group and ind P c or 600 N/mm². P c = Q x K c0.4 x( 0.4 ) n x sin κ r P c = 33 x x( )0.22 = kw x sin 75 Add te idling power comsumption o te macine ( P P 0 max x n ) 3 x n max P max and n max te maximum power and revolution speed o te macine ; Example: P max = 4 kw, n max = 4500 r/min => P 0 4 x 2300 = kw ; P = P c + P 0 = kw 3 x 4500 As macine as power rating iger tan 2.1 kw, tere sould be no problem. I you calculate a number iger tan macine power rating, you will need to make adjustments to one o te parameters, v c, n or a p to reduce Q. Step 3: Run te insert and track te insert tool lie. Analyze te ailure mode. Use te carts «ailure mode» to optimize your application.
